Understanding Robotic Floor Scrubbers

Robotic floor scrubbers are autonomous machines designed to clean floors efficiently and effectively. They utilize advanced technologies such as sensors, artificial intelligence, and machine learning to navigate and clean various surfaces without human intervention. These machines can operate in a variety of environments, from large warehouses to busy retail spaces, making them versatile tools for maintaining cleanliness. Their ability to work around the clock without the need for breaks or supervision significantly enhances productivity and reduces labor costs, making them an attractive option for businesses looking to streamline their cleaning processes.

How Do They Work?

The operation of robotic floor scrubbers is based on a combination of hardware and software technologies. Most models are equipped with powerful brushes and suction systems that remove dirt and debris from the floor. The cleaning process typically involves the following steps:

  • Mapping and Navigation: Using sensors and cameras, the scrubber maps its environment to identify obstacles and plan an efficient cleaning route. This mapping capability allows the scrubber to adapt to changes in the environment, such as newly placed furniture or temporary barriers.
  • Cleaning Mechanism: The scrubber applies cleaning solution and scrubs the floor with rotating brushes, followed by suctioning the dirty water back into a tank. Some models are even equipped with specialized brushes designed for different floor types, ensuring optimal cleaning performance.
  • Autonomous Operation: The machine operates independently, returning to its charging station when the cleaning cycle is complete or when the battery is low. Many models also feature remote monitoring capabilities, allowing operators to track cleaning progress and receive alerts on maintenance needs via a smartphone app.

Types of Robotic Floor Scrubbers

Robotic floor scrubbers come in various types, each designed for specific applications and environments. The main categories include:

  • Walk-Behind Scrubbers: These are smaller, compact models suitable for tight spaces and smaller areas. They require an operator to walk behind the machine while it cleans, making them ideal for environments like schools or hospitals where maneuverability is crucial.
  • Ride-On Scrubbers: Larger and more powerful, these machines allow an operator to sit while the scrubber cleans expansive areas, making them ideal for warehouses and large retail spaces. Their design often includes ergonomic seating and user-friendly controls, enhancing operator comfort during extended use.
  • Fully Autonomous Scrubbers: These advanced models operate without human intervention, using sophisticated navigation systems to clean large areas efficiently. They are equipped with real-time data processing capabilities, enabling them to learn and improve their cleaning routes over time, thus maximizing efficiency.

The Benefits of Robotic Floor Scrubbers

Implementing robotic floor scrubbers offers numerous advantages for industrial and commercial facilities. These benefits extend beyond mere convenience, impacting overall operational efficiency and cost savings.

Increased Efficiency

Robotic floor scrubbers can operate continuously, often working overnight or during off-peak hours when foot traffic is minimal. This capability allows for more thorough cleaning without disrupting daily operations. Furthermore, they can cover large areas in a fraction of the time it would take manual labor, significantly enhancing productivity. Equipped with advanced sensors and mapping technology, these machines can navigate complex environments, avoiding obstacles and adapting to changes in layout, ensuring that every inch of the floor is cleaned effectively. This level of precision not only improves cleanliness but also contributes to a safer working environment by reducing slip hazards associated with dirty floors.

Cost Savings

While the initial investment in robotic floor scrubbers may be substantial, the long-term savings can be significant. By reducing labor costs and minimizing the need for additional cleaning staff, businesses can allocate resources more effectively. Additionally, these machines often use less water and cleaning solution than traditional methods, further lowering operational costs. The durability and reliability of robotic scrubbers also mean less frequent repairs and replacements, which can lead to further financial benefits. Safety and Compliance

Safety is a paramount concern in industrial environments. Robotic floor scrubbers contribute to a safer workplace by reducing the risk of accidents associated with manual cleaning. They are equipped with various safety features, including obstacle detection and emergency stop functions, which help prevent collisions and injuries. These advanced technologies not only protect employees but also enhance the overall efficiency of cleaning operations, allowing staff to focus on more critical tasks while the machines handle routine cleaning duties.

Reducing Slip and Fall Hazards

Wet floors pose a significant risk for slip and fall accidents. Robotic floor scrubbers are designed to clean and dry floors efficiently, minimizing the time surfaces remain wet. This proactive approach to cleaning helps maintain a safer environment for employees and visitors alike. Additionally, many models feature specialized drying systems that use air circulation to expedite the drying process, further reducing the potential for accidents. By integrating these machines into daily operations, businesses not only protect their workforce but also enhance their reputation as a safe place to work.

Regulatory Compliance

Many industries are subject to strict cleaning and sanitation regulations. Robotic floor scrubbers can help organizations maintain compliance by ensuring consistent cleaning standards. With programmable cleaning schedules and detailed reporting features, businesses can easily track cleaning activities and demonstrate adherence to regulatory requirements. Furthermore, these machines often come with built-in sensors that monitor the cleanliness of surfaces, allowing for adjustments in real-time to meet specific standards. Challenges and Considerations

Despite their numerous advantages, robotic floor scrubbers are not without challenges. Organizations considering their implementation should be aware of potential obstacles and plan accordingly.

Initial Investment and ROI

The upfront cost of purchasing robotic floor scrubbers can be a barrier for some businesses. Companies must conduct a thorough cost-benefit analysis to determine the return on investment (ROI) over time. Factors such as reduced labor costs, increased cleaning efficiency, and improved safety should be carefully evaluated.

Maintenance and Support

Like any piece of equipment, robotic floor scrubbers require regular maintenance to ensure optimal performance. Organizations must be prepared to invest in ongoing support, including software updates and repairs. Establishing a relationship with a reliable service provider is essential for minimizing downtime and maximizing the lifespan of the machines.
